Spruce Floor Lamp + Floor Sweeper

spruceDetail1.jpg
We like to hide our appliances as much as anyone else, but this might have taken the concept a little too far (or maybe not). The Spruce, designed by design provocateurs Vitamin, is a floor lamp that converts into a floor sweeper. The lamp shade is even flocked with a dust-mite pattern which becomes visible once the light is switched on. Too bad it's not like a Roomba vacuum that moves on it's own accord while illuminating your room...now that would be something (something even more ridiculous).
